What Makes the Dyson Supersonic Unique?
Innovative Technology at Work
The Dyson Supersonic stands out primarily for its use of a digital V9 motor located in the handle. Unlike traditional hair dryers that place the motor in the head, Dyson’s design improves balance and usability. The motor spins up to 110,000 times per minute, making it incredibly powerful yet quiet.
Intelligent Heat Control
What sets this dryer apart is its heat regulation technology. It measures air temperature 40 times per second, which prevents extreme heat damage and preserves hair’s natural moisture. This is a major win for those who use styling tools regularly and want to protect their strands from becoming dry and brittle.
Design and Build Quality
Sleek and Ergonomic
The Dyson Supersonic is undeniably attractive. With its modern, minimalist design and matte finish, it looks more like a piece of art than a hair tool. It’s lightweight and easy to maneuver, reducing wrist fatigue during longer styling sessions.
Magnetic Attachments
It comes with five magnetic styling attachments:
- Smoothing nozzle
- Styling concentrator
- Diffuser
- Gentle air attachment
- Flyaway attachment
These attachments cater to various styling needs and hair types. Each clicks into place effortlessly and stays secure during use.

Ease of Use
User-Friendly Features
It has three speed settings and four heat levels, all easily adjustable with buttons on the back of the dryer. The cool shot button locks in your style with a burst of cold air.
Easy Maintenance
The filter is located at the bottom of the handle and can be easily removed for cleaning. Dyson recommends cleaning it once a month to ensure optimal performance.
